Christmas present from New Zealand
One of the best things about this hobby is there are no shortage of items we can give ourselves, or others. I want to thank Chris in New Zealand for selling me a pair of 1937 fender skirts, packaged well and arriving unmolested. Since they are made out of unobtainium, I had a little worry about the transit but they arrived in perfect shape.
